SB223: AN ACT relating to radon safety.
Legislative Summary
Amend KRS 309.432 to direct nine members to be appointed to the board; require two members to represent a public health organization; require one member to be a citizen at large that is not associated with or financially interested in the practice of radon measurement, mitigation, or laboratory analysis; amend KRS 309.434 to direct the board to promote the safety of radon measurement, mitigation, and laboratory analysis professionals in the Commonwealth.
